Try flying in the mornings and evenings.. I have had the best luck around that first hour after sunrise and before sunset. I usually fly at about 70-90 feet when I look for them. They usually don't spook unless I get really close to them.

One more word of advice: your vids will improve greatly if you lower the tilt speed setting and master less frantic panning with stick, perhaps choose less aggressive curvature for stick action.
